I have Parkinson's
That was the news, 8 years ago, at age 42. Thankfully I have more good days than bad, for a while the progression was slight, now it seems to be picking up speed. I work hard in the volunteer sector raising awareness and funds, that's how I cope. I will always have hope for "the cure", yet to keep facing the realities of each day is getting harder. All these great things being worked on, the time when we, the patient will actually benefit feels like years away. I don't feel like I have time to wait, and yet everyone around me talks about hope...this is a life sentence that only those with PD will truly understand. Any little grains of advice would be appreciated.
